About

Eduan Deetlefs is a scholar working on Surgery, Infectious Diseases and Gastroenterology. According to data from OpenAlex, Eduan Deetlefs has authored 2 papers receiving a total of 14 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 2 papers in Surgery, 1 paper in Infectious Diseases and 1 paper in Gastroenterology. Recurrent topics in Eduan Deetlefs's work include Diagnosis and treatment of tuberculosis (1 paper), Gastrointestinal Tumor Research and Treatment (1 paper) and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(1 paper). Eduan Deetlefs is often cited by papers focused on Diagnosis and treatment of tuberculosis (1 paper), Gastrointestinal Tumor Research and Treatment (1 paper) and Tuberculosis Research and Epidemiology (1 paper). Eduan Deetlefs collaborates with scholars based in South Africa and United States. Eduan Deetlefs's co-authors include Gillian Watermeyer, S R Thomson, D. Epstein, Dion Levin and David C. Metz and has published in prestigious journals such as South African Medical Journal.

All Works

2 of 2 papers shown
1.
Deetlefs, Eduan, et al.. (2012). Tuberculosis in an inflammatory bowel disease cohort from South Africa. South African Medical Journal. 102(10). 802–802. 7 indexed citations
2.
Levin, Dion, Gillian Watermeyer, Eduan Deetlefs, David C. Metz, & S R Thomson. (2012). The efficacy of endoscopic therapy in bleeding peptic ulcer patients. South African Medical Journal. 102(5). 290–290. 7 indexed citations
